Board approves sale of Daybrook building; staff and programs to be relocated

The Monongalia County Board of Education approved the superintendent's recommendation to sell the Daybrook building; staff currently housed there will be reassigned and event uses relocated.

The Monongalia County Board of Education approved May 27 the superintendent’s recommendation to sell the Daybrook facility, the board record shows.

The superintendent explained there are no full-time students in the building; three to four district employees are currently housed there on an itinerant or part-time basis. The district will relocate those staff members to other convenient sites, and the social events and activities that occasionally use the Daybrook building would be accommodated at alternate locations.

Board members asked about current occupants and transportation needs; district staff said employees who use district vehicles or operate vans would be reassigned. The motion to approve the sale was moved and seconded and the board verbally recorded the motion as carried.
